Handover: Transcode Farm (Meridix)

Welcome aboard. The farm runs 14 worker nodes under the Quillhawk scheduler; jobs land via the intake bucket and fan out by codec profile. Priya handled capacity planning; I covered failover. Known quirks: node m-07 drops HEVC jobs under load, so it's pinned to H.264 only. Weekly restarts happen Sundays. If the coordinator loses quorum, rebuild state from the snapshot store — you'll need the recovery passphrase, which is:

strongbox words: druvan-lamys-eliius-jorax-istox-soreth-ulays-gilix-ralix-oliiel-norwyn-casvan-praius

Assignment service (Bucketeer) hashes subject IDs into experiment buckets deterministically. No sticky storage; reassignment only on salt rotation. Rollout risk: changing bucket counts mid-experiment invalidates results, so constants are frozen per release and gated by the release manager. Cache TTLs bound staleness after config pushes. Overrides require a signed config change. Current frozen values for this release are listed below.

tuning constants:
RATE_LIMITS = {
    "zorael": 10,
    "oliix": 1,
    "holix": 2,
    "quenix": 10,
}

### Runbook 7.3 — Payslip delivery, Carnwick Quarry site

The Carnwick Quarry site has no printer, so payslips for site staff are printed centrally at the Farrowgate records office each cycle. Slips are sealed in individual envelopes, bundled by crew, and placed in a locked pouch logged under the payroll transport register. The pouch travels by scheduled courier on the Thursday run. Records staff must record the pouch seal number before dispatch. The confidential courier hand-over instruction is given below.

dispatch memo: the sorius tamius courier leaves the praeth ledger at gate 4873 under passcode 928014

# Flaglight Rollouts — Approvals

Quick version for on-call: any rollout touching more than 5% of traffic needs an approval in Flaglight before the ramp continues. Kill switches don't need approval — just flip them and note it in the incident channel. Scheduled ramps pause automatically if error budget burns hot. If you're stuck at 2 a.m. with a pending approval, there's one person authorized to override, and that's the approver below.

account owner for tagep-bafof: Norael Gilax Juleth